Composite Decking
Pros
- Virtually maintenance-free
- Won't rot, warp, crack, or splinter
- Resists fading and staining
- Made from recycled materials
- 25-50 year warranties common
- Consistent colour and finish
Cons
- Higher upfront cost
- Can get hot in direct sun
- Doesn't feel exactly like real wood
- Limited repair options — replace whole boards
- Heavier than wood
Western Red Cedar

Pros
- Naturally beautiful warm tones
- Naturally resistant to rot and insects
- No chemical treatment needed
- Lightweight and easy to install
- Aromatic — pleasant cedar scent
- Grown in BC — Canadian product
Cons
- More expensive than pressure-treated
- Still requires periodic sealing
- Can grey over time if left untreated
- Softer wood — dents more easily
- Supply fluctuations affect pricing
